In this special episode, host Minter Dial reconnects with celebrated marketing strategist and author David Meerman Scott for their third lively conversation together. As they reflect on their decade-long friendship, David Meerman Scott shares insights from the freshly updated edition of "Marketing Lessons from the Grateful Dead," co-authored with Brian Halligan, co-founder and former CEO of HubSpot.

Together, they explore why the unconventional, fan-centric business lessons from the Grateful Dead are more relevant than ever in an age dominated by digital chaos and AI. David Meerman Scott unpacks the enduring legacy of the band, discussing the importance of human connection, fandom, and letting go—both in music and business. The discussion also dives into leadership transitions, from Jerry Garcia’s era to the bold addition of John Mayer, examining how the band’s openness to innovation has kept their music and message alive for new generations.

Tune in for a conversation that covers everything from navigating change in business and life to the power of authentic experiences and the wisdom in embracing both risk and generosity.
